Можно ли отключить внедрение зависимостей для сгенерированного apis? - PullRequest
0 голосов
/ 25 января 2019

Возможно ли в swagger-codegen с языком Java (используется с плагином maven) отключить внедрение зависимостей сгенерированного apis?

Теперь API генерируется так:

@javax.annotation.Generated(value = "io.swagger.codegen.languages.JavaClientCodegen", date = "2019-01-25T17:54:34.169+01:00")
@Component("com.cantaa.mba.api.client.generated.api.ArticlesApi")
public class ArticlesApi {

private ApiClient apiClient;
...

Но яхотел бы удалить аннотацию @Component, потому что я не могу использовать DI здесь.Вероятно, есть вариант с пользовательским шаблоном, я бы хотел его избежать, но если другого варианта нет, не могли бы вы дать мне понять, как его настроить?Спасибо.

...